Abstract
Serrated flow in Al0.5CoCrFeNi high entropy alloy (HEA) was studied at the temperature range of 200–500 °C with strain rates from 10−3 s−1 to 10−4 s−1. Results showed that serration type would transform from type A to type A+B, and eventually evolved into type B+C with the increasing temperature and decreasing strain rate.
